Quote:
Originally Posted by Tom View Post
There are two main edits that need to be made to make this happen.

1) The "ignore" code has to be placed outside of the post table (pretty standard), and

2) in the forum view, I'd need to add code to omit threads started by ignored members (ignore code relates to post, not threads, so I can't use the same syntax).


I've found some code that blocks users on an ignore list from replying to your thread. That might give me a good starting point to get this working the way we want it.

I've sent several requests to the vBulletin developers to fix this, but they don't seem to understand the problem. They think it works perfectly, and we're just crazy for wanting anything different.
Tom, I've seen other vBulletin forums where this is done without any problem. You ignore a user, you don't see them at all - not that they responded, not their avatar, ... nothing. I don't know if it's a matter of updating the version of vBulletin you're running, bringing in a hack for vBulletin, or going in and making the changes yourself, but this has been available for 3+ years now.

Making the same changes here cannot be that difficult to do.
